Desperate times require nothing less than heroic acts. These desperate times are also the most hopeful of times as a new breed of ordinary people rise to the occasion and commit extraordinary selfless acts in order to rebuild our country from disaster and calamities.
As a response, The Provincial Government of Bohol, in partnership with PilipinasNatinof the Presidential Communications Operations Office and GawadKalinga, is sounding a call to the Boholanos for all sectors of society to rebuild lives and communities through a massive summer volunteerism program called the BAYANI CHALLENGE.
For the past 6 weeks since we launched Bayani Challenge here in Bohol, we have received tremendous response to the call for heroism and Bayanihan. From the originally planned 9 towns, we are now about to finish all 47 towns and 1 city, mobilizing more than 500,000 volunteers and counting!
On June 12, 2014, in time with the celebration of the 116th Philippine Independence Day, Bohol, alongside with other 11 calamity-stricken provinces will conclude the Bayani Challenge. On that day (as agreed during the recent Mayors Meeting at South Palms Resort), there will be a staging of probably the longest prayer chain ever in the country. This will send a loud message nationwide that the Bol-anons are praying for the country and that despite the tragedy that shook our province, we are standing strong because we have unshakeable faith in God and in each other, faithful to our motto, WALANG IWANAN!
